千家信息网

怎么用python爬取喜马拉雅全站音频

发表于:2025-12-03 作者:千家信息网编辑
千家信息网最后更新 2025年12月03日,喜马拉雅FM是一个知名的音频分享平台,在移动音频行业的市场占有率已达73%,用户规模突破4.8亿,今晚我们就带大家突破层层障碍,探秘喜马拉雅的天籁之音,实现实时抓捕并保存到本地。开发环境:Window
千家信息网最后更新 2025年12月03日怎么用python爬取喜马拉雅全站音频

喜马拉雅FM是一个知名的音频分享平台,在移动音频行业的市场占有率已达73%,用户规模突破4.8亿,今晚我们就带大家突破层层障碍,探秘喜马拉雅的天籁之音,实现实时抓捕并保存到本地。

开发环境:Windows 、pycharm 、 requests 、 json

知识点:

1、网络反爬技术

2、文件操作

3、数据转换

4、字典、字符串、列表数据类型的使用

同样,我们要求使用火狐浏览器或者Google浏览器;我们接下来要确定几件事:

1、确定网址(喜马拉雅网址)

2、网络请求获取数据(点开我们想要的音频)

3、数据筛选(筛选我们想要的音频)

4、保存数据(保存我们需要的音频)

部分程序如下:

url = "https://www.ximalaya.com/revision/play/album?albumId=291718&psgeNum=1&sort=1&page"

response = requests.get(url,headers=header).text

audio_data = json.loads(response)["data"]["tracksAudioPlay"]

for audio_in in audio_data:

music_url = audio_info["src"]

"https://fdfs.xmcdn.com/group61/M05/70/C1/wKgMcFoJCZuw9cSkAB9RrgvYaVU283.m4a"

music_name = music_url.split("/")[-1]

.....

完整视频关注公众号(自学的仙叔)或者扫描下面二维码,在公众号中回复"喜马拉雅"拿取资源。


本文分享自微信公众号 - 自学的仙叔(gh_3de5e20d92e5)。
如有侵权,请联系 support@oschina.cn 删除。
本文参与"OSC源创计划",欢迎正在阅读的你也加入,一起分享。

音频 数据 喜马拉雅 公众 浏览器 网址 网络 浏览 突破 知名 接下来 占有率 天籁 字典 字符 字符串 实时 市场 市场占有率 平台 数据库的安全要保护哪些东西 数据库安全各自的含义是什么 生产安全数据库录入 数据库的安全性及管理 数据库安全策略包含哪些 海淀数据库安全审计系统 建立农村房屋安全信息数据库 易用的数据库客户端支持安全管理 连接数据库失败ssl安全错误 数据库的锁怎样保障安全 服务器 .aspx 网络安全培训至少多长时间 永恒战士哪个服务器好 数据库的安全面临的主要威胁 网络安全管理岗位竞聘演讲稿 音乐软件开发者侵犯著作权 江苏通用软件开发定做价格 软件开发的市场报价 4g移动网络技术lte 国美服务器多少钱 国内展館馆网络技术 网络安全需求与评审 冒险王3ol服务器怎么不一样 空中比特币俱乐部服务器安全 关于加强网络安全情况汇报 医美整形app软件开发 周末文摘加强网络安全 贵州网络技术服务工程 创建数据库表黑窗口能用汉字吗 开启数据库的查询日志 农业软件开发南阳 沈阳新华互联网科技学校好吗 冒险王3ol服务器怎么不一样 4台物理服务器通过交换机做集群 移动网络技术面试 车载网络技术对汽车电路的改变 腾讯云服务器镜像到阿里云 颠覆网络安全市场的新贵 深圳市鼎商道网络技术有限公司 聊天室系统软件开发
0